WebSep 14, 2015 · Yes and no. Family members do not have an automatic right to see a deceased persons will, only the named beneficiaries of the will do. However, those beneficiaries are only entitled to see the part of the will that pertains to them, and not the will in its entirety.

WebBeneficiaries of the residuary of the estate (what is left once debts have been repaid and specific gifts have been made) are not entitled to see the will, but do have the right to know who the executors are, and estimates of how long probate might take and when the residuary estate might be distributed. WebFeb 3, 2024 · A will is a private document, and no one can be forced to show their will, but the person can share copies with anyone the wish. WebSep 19, 2024 · No, generally, beneficiaries cannot demand to see the decedent’s bank statements unless they are also a personal representative of the estate. However, it is within the executor’s discretion to share bank statements with beneficiaries upon request.
